Output 691d5954bde13207aa68c2a95a4abc684475a11a545804dd10b7bff76c384050:0

value
104695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01f360ef0bf7a513bcefcbae6f1c27313b45aebb OP_EQUAL
address
31sL9ypZoFwJiwfGiqrDUpieSiRMfic4d2
transaction
691d5954bde13207aa68c2a95a4abc684475a11a545804dd10b7bff76c384050
spent
true